Subject: Timetable solver 3.2 out the door

Hey all — the Marlowe timetable solver 3.2 just shipped. Biggest change: the constraint engine now handles split campuses, so schools like our Pinecrest pilot can schedule across buildings without the old hacky workaround. Heads up for future maintainers: the travel-time matrix is cached aggressively; clear it if room data changes mid-term or you'll get baffling results. Docs are updated in the solver wiki. Solve times dropped about 40% too. Build reference is right below.

session token of kagup-hahaf = htk3_2b8

Troubleshooting: Contrast audit fails on Pellwick dashboard

If the Pellwick contrast scanner reports zero elements checked, the crawler likely couldn't authenticate against the staging theme service. Confirm the audit runner in the Farrowgate cluster has network access, then re-run with verbose logging. The scanner authenticates with the bearer token shown below.

login token, yajeg-fawif: eyJhbGciOiJIUzI1NiIsInR5cCI6IkpXVCJ9.eyJzdWIiOiIEdPQYnZXaZIn0.HSRTnYZBx0Qc

# Break-Glass Access: Spindlekey Rotation Utility

New team members: Spindlekey is our internal secrets-rotation utility. Break-glass access is only for rotation runs that stall mid-cycle and leave downstream services with expired credentials. Page the duty lead first, record the incident number in the runbook, then proceed. To unseal the Spindlekey emergency keystore, enter the recovery passphrase shown immediately below.

unlock words, bafog-fawip: ulaax-istix-julok-fraax-queniel-fenok-tamdor-ulador-zorius